Grasping Civil Marriages
Civil marriages represent a legally binding union between two individuals, acknowledged by the state. They differ from religious ceremonies, as they are primarily focused on statutory aspects. In a civil marriage, individuals exchange their commitment before a official, and the ceremony commonly involves an exchange of tokens. Following the ceremony, the couple receives a document that legally confirms their marital status.
Modern Wedding Ceremonies: Your Guide
Planning a wedding that reflects your values without religious rituals can be fulfilling. Secular ceremonies are personalized, allowing you to celebrate love in a way that feels genuine to you. A secular ceremony typically highlights the couple's bond, often incorporating important readings, poems, or personal vows.
Consider these aspects to craft a ceremony that is truly your own:
* **Officiant:** Choose someone who resonates with your values and can conduct the ceremony with warmth and sincerity.
* **Location:** Select a venue that reflects your style and vision, whether it's an outdoor setting, a historic building, or a contemporary space.
* **Readings & Vows:** Include personal stories that express the depth of your love and commitment.
* **Rituals:** Create custom rituals that hold significance for you as a couple.

Crafting the Right Vows: Civil vs. Religious
When starting on your union journey, one of the most personal decisions you'll make is crafting your vows. These copyright express your commitment and intention to your partner, creating a lasting bond.
Choosing between civil and religious vows can offer unique options.
Civil ceremonies typically involve non-religious vows, highlighting the formal aspects of the union. They allow you to tailor your vows to show your individual beliefs and values.
Conversely religious ceremonies typically involve vows that correspond with the dogmas of a specific faith. These vows may feature sacred passages and represent the holy nature of the union.
Ultimately, the best choice depends on your personal beliefs, values, and the tone you desire to create for your wedding day. Whether you choose civil or religious vows, consider that the most meaningful aspect is the love you express with your partner.
